ABSTRACT
Kleine-Levin Syndrome is characterized by hypersomnolence, hyperphagia and sexual disinhibition. The article reported a case of 10-year-old boy with a two-week history of altered sensorium, irrelevant talks, markedly increasing appetite and tendency to sleep most of the times. Immediately preceding to it the child had been an episode of enteric fever confirmed by the serological tests.
